description |
Abstract Trends in current global and regional climate change are estimated based on observations and reanalysis data, as well as on the basis of model simulations. Special attention is paid to climate changes in the Arctic and North Eurasian regions. Temperature and sea ice changes in the Arctic and Antarctic are compared. The processes contributing to the enhancement of regional climate variability are considered. The role of natural and anthropogenic factors in climate change and the ability of models to adequately simulate current climate changes are assessed. Possible changes in relative contribution of natural and anthropogenic CO 2 and CH 4 emissions in the North Eurasian regions under global warming are discussed. |
